Oxford Recorder Day 2025
A fun day of recorder playing at Sibford School, Oxford, led by Heidi Fardell Players who are not quite ready to join in a full NYRO day or have not reached the minimum grade standard are welcome to join us for the afternoon session. Start Time: 10 a.m. Finish Time: 4 p.m.
The day is aimed at recorder players aged 8 to 25, with a playing standard from Grade 3 up to Diploma level. Applications from recorder teachers are also welcomed. Players who have not reached the required standard or are not ready for a full day's playing can attend the afternoon session only at a cost of £15.
There will be massed playing sessions, group work (according to playing standard) and tips on technique. Our tutor for the day is Heidi Fardell.
Come and be inspired, make new friends (or meet up with old friends) and have fun!
Cost: £35 for the full day (£15 for the afternoon only).
Teachers who bring 5 or more pupils can come for free!
Those coming for the whole day should arriive by 10 a.m. and bring a packed lunch. Squash and biscuits will be supplied at all break times.
Final details will be sent out by email about one week before the event. Please bring all your recorders with you and a labelled music stand (unless the final details state that this is not required at this venue).
Those coming for the afternoon session only should aim to arrive at 1.30 p.m.
The day finishes with a play-through at 3.30 p.m. which families and firends are welcome to attend.
